6th Annual Lowcountry 9/11 Memorial Motorcycle Ride
Sunday, September 13th | 12pm | Omar Shrine Center

September 11, 2026, marks 25 years since the worst and deadliest terror attacks in America’s 250-year history were carried out. A day most people know too terribly well, and a day no-one should ever forget, when over 2,977 lives were taken. To honor the lives of the victims and the heroes of the 9/11 attacks, the 6th annual Lowcountry 9/11 Memorial Motorcycle Ride will once again take place in Charleston and is open to bikers around South Carolina and the nation.

Join the Memorial Motorcycle Ride’s founder, G-Man, for this free event at the Omar Shrine Center on Sunday, September 13. Motorcycle Rider registration will open at Noon, and the ride will begin with kick stands up at 2:20pm. This event will feature music, raffles, giveaways, and food from Top Shelf Catering & Beverage Company for guests. The ride will be police escorted on a pre-determined route around Charleston, starting and ending at the Omar Shrine Center.

The 9/11 Memorial Motorcycle ride is also looking for volunteers. See below on how you can sign up to volunteer at the event. For additional information, visit the Facebook page.
